Stone Wall Hardscaping in Boston, MA
Stone wall hardscaping services encompass the design, construction, and installation of durable stone structures that enhance the appearance and functionality of residential properties. These projects often include building retaining walls, garden borders, decorative boundary walls, or seating areas, providing both aesthetic appeal and practical solutions for managing landscape terrain. Property owners typically want to understand the types of materials used, the structural integrity of the walls, and how these features can complement the overall landscape design before requesting services.
Homeowners considering stone wall hardscaping should also evaluate the scope of the project, including the size and location of the wall, as well as any necessary permits or regulations in their area. It is important to clarify expectations regarding maintenance, durability, and the visual style of the stonework to ensure the finished project aligns with the property's aesthetic and functional needs. Proper planning and understanding of these factors can help achieve a long-lasting and visually appealing landscape feature.

Common Stone Wall Hardscaping Jobs
Retaining walls - designed to hold back soil and prevent erosion around your property.
Garden walls - add structure and visual interest to landscaping and planting beds.
Patio and seating walls - create functional outdoor spaces for relaxation and entertaining.
Stone steps - provide safe and durable access across uneven terrain.
Fire pits and outdoor fireplaces - enhance outdoor living areas with cozy focal points.
Custom stone features - incorporate natural stone designs to complement property aesthetics.
Stone Wall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for stone wall hardscaping? Stone wall hardscaping can be used for retaining walls, garden borders, and decorative features to en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able are stone walls for outdoor use? Stone walls are highly durable and can withstand weather conditions typical in Boston, MA, with proper construction and maintenance.
What materials are commonly used for stone wall hardscaping? Common materials include natural stone, ledgestone, and manufactured stone, each offering different aesthetic and structural qualities.
Are stone walls suitable for sloped terrains? Yes, stone walls are effective for managing slopes, preventing erosion, and creating level areas in varied landscape settings.
